INFLUENCE OF NOSEMA-BORDATI (MICROSPORIDA, NOSEMATIDAE) ON THE BIOLOGICAL CYCLE OF CHILO-PARTELLUS (LEP, PYRALIDAE), A STEM BORER OF CULTIVATED GRAMINAE

摘要
The biological cycle of Chilo partellus (Swinhoe) was described on artificial diet. From egg to adult, it lasted 32 to 49 days with an average of 36.6 days. About 2,000 larvae from the 2nd to the 5th instars were artificially infected by ingestion with doses of Nosema bordati Goudegnon, varying from 2 x 10(2) to 2 x 10(7) spores per ml. Only 72 survived (7.66 %) of these infected larvae. N. bordati, when present in the larvae, continued to multiply in the resulting pupae. The parasite affected the adults of this Pyralid reducing in a proportion of 5 the productivity of infected females and increasing the production of sterile eggs in the proportion of 8.
